A powered screwdriver is no more than a drill with a screwdriver tip in the end of it; however they do sell power screwdrivers, but they do not have near the versatility as a drill does. Power screwdrivers and drills come in both corded and cordless models, both of which have pros and cons to them. With a corded model of screwdriver or drill you’re always going to be restricted by the cord; even if you get an extension cord it makes it very difficult in some cases to do your work. With a cordless model you have more flexibility with how far you go, where you can go with it, but you always run the chance of loosing battery power. If you do look for a drill or screwdriver, you’ll want to make sure that the chuck on it is a half inch chuck; this will provide you more versatility when it comes to the things you want to do.
